Etymology edit

Unknown. Has been compared with various words in other Uralic languages with mainly heat-related meanings (e.g. Erzya ченгемс (čengems, to burn down; to thirst), Udmurt ӝог (džog, hot, drought), Northern Mansi саӈк (saňk, sweat)), and UEW reconstructs a common root *čeŋke, but this is unlikely as initial would not regularly result in *h.

Noun edit

*henki

  1. breath
  2. soul, life force

Descendants edit

  • Estonian: hing
  • Finnish: henki
  • Ingrian: henki
  • Karelian:
  • Livonian: jeng
  • Livvi: hengi
  • Ludian: heng
  • Veps: heng
  • Võro: heng', hing'
  • Votic: entši
  • Proto-Samic: *(h)eaŋkë (see there for further descendants)
